Implementation

@override
Barcode2DMatrix convert(Uint8List data) {
  final Iterable<int> dataWords = _highlevelEncode(data);

  final _Pdf417Size dim = _calcDimensions(dataWords.length, _errorCorrectionWordCount(securityLevel));
  if (dim.columns < _minCols || dim.columns > _maxCols || dim.rows < _minRows || dim.rows > _maxRows) {
    throw const BarcodeException("Unable to fit data in barcode");
  }

  final List<int> codeWords = _encodeData(dataWords.toList(), dim.columns, securityLevel);

  final List<List<int>> grid = <List<int>>[];
  for (int i = 0; i < codeWords.length; i += dim.columns) {
    grid.add(codeWords.sublist(i, min(i + dim.columns, codeWords.length)));
  }

  final List<List<int>> codes = <List<int>>[];

  int rowNum = 0;
  for (final List<int> row in grid) {
    final int table = rowNum % 3;
    final List<int> rowCodes = <int>[];

    rowCodes.add(startWord);
    rowCodes.add(_getCodeword(table, _getLeftCodeWord(rowNum, dim.rows, dim.columns, securityLevel)));

    for (final int word in row) {
      rowCodes.add(_getCodeword(table, word));
    }

    rowCodes.add(_getCodeword(table, _getRightCodeWord(rowNum, dim.rows, dim.columns, securityLevel)));
    rowCodes.add(stopWord);

    codes.add(rowCodes);

    rowNum++;
  }

  final int width = (dim.columns + 4) * 17 + 1;

  return Barcode2DMatrix(
    width,
    dim.rows,
    moduleHeight,
    _renderBarcode(codes),
  );
}
